I get a brilliant idea. I tell Joe to hook up his laptop to the phone line I was using. He does, and dials. He gets garbage tones. We buy a new cable (it's a shoddy cable job that my gf's dad did - electrician, not phone technician). It's too short (at 25ft), so I buy a fifty-footer. I return. We try again. Garbage. We check the phone line for a dialtone in the area. The phone has a tone, then it doesn't, has a tone, then it doesn't. It's all very odd. We take Joe's laptop upstairs and try in the kitchen. Garbage. We try in three phone jacks in the house. All garbage. Finally, some rest for poor ol' me. It's not my fault.
I tell Tony, gf's dad, that his phone lines inside or outside the house have some problem. SBC (local phone people) tell him that there is no problem. He tells a technician to come out anyway. The guy shows up last night (Sunday night) at 5:15PM (odd time...). I was about 6 blocks away, so I showed up ASAP to talk to him. He told me that there was a device (some bell??) that was hooked up in the basement to ring loudly outside when the phone rang, or something to that effect. He said that it wasn't functioning, but that it sucked up voltage nonetheless. He disabled it, and his modem worked just fine. I tested mine, and while I had some timing problems with kppp, the tones were perfect. I got it working. I had set the modem attempts to 30 seconds max because GF's mom had complained. She said "There are needles in my head! Please stop making that noise!" while I was troubleshooting the day before. Once I set it to 200 seconds, everything worked hunkydory!
